package command
import (
"encoding/json"
"fmt"
"os"
"path/filepath"
"sort"
"strings"
"time"
"gopkg.in/mgo.v2"
"configcenter/src/common"
"configcenter/src/common/metadata"
"configcenter/src/storage"
)
func backup(db storage.DI, opt *option) error {
dir := filepath.Dir(opt.position)
now := time.Now().Format("2006_01_02_15_04_05")
file := filepath.Join(dir, "backup_bk_biz_"+now+".json")
err := export(db, &option{position: file, OwnerID: opt.OwnerID})
if nil != err {
return err
}
fmt.Println("blueking business has been backup to \033[35m" + file + "\033[0m")
return nil
}
func importBKBiz(db storage.DI, opt *option) error {
file, err := os.OpenFile(opt.position, os.O_RDONLY, os.ModePerm)
if nil != err {
return err
}
defer file.Close()
tar := new(Topo)
json.NewDecoder(file).Decode(tar)
if nil != err {
return err
}
cur, err := getBKTopo(db, opt)
if err != nil {
return fmt.Errorf("get src topo faile %s", err.Error())
}
err = backup(db, opt)
if err != nil {
return fmt.Errorf("backup faile %s", err)
}
if tar.BizTopo != nil {
//topo check
if !compareSlice(tar.Mainline, cur.Mainline) {
return fmt.Errorf("different topo mainline found, your expecting import topo is [%s], but the existing topo is [%s]",
strings.Join(tar.Mainline, "->"), strings.Join(cur.Mainline, "->"))
}
// walk blueking biz and get difference
ipt := newImporter(db, opt)
ipt.walk(true, tar.BizTopo)
// walk to create new node
tar.BizTopo.walk(func(node *Node) error {
if node.mark == actionCreate {
fmt.Printf("--- \033[34m%s %s %+v\033[0m\n", node.mark, node.ObjID, node.Data)
if !opt.dryrun {
_, err := db.Insert(common.GetInstTableName(node.ObjID), node.Data)
if nil != err {
return fmt.Errorf("insert to %s, data:%+v, error: %s", node.ObjID, node.Data, err.Error())
}
}
}
if node.mark == actionUpdate {
// fmt.Printf("--- \033[36m%s %s %+v\033[0m\n", node.mark, node.ObjID, node.Data)
if !opt.dryrun {
instID, err := node.getInstID()
if nil != err {
return err
}
updateCondition := map[string]interface{}{
common.GetInstIDField(node.ObjID): instID,
}
err = db.UpdateByCondition(common.GetInstTableName(node.ObjID), node.Data, updateCondition)
if nil != err {
return fmt.Errorf("update to %s by %+v data:%+v, error: %s", node.ObjID, updateCondition, node.Data, err.Error())
}
}
}
return nil
})
// walk to delete unuse node
for objID, sdeletes := range ipt.sdelete {
for _, sdelete := range sdeletes {
// fmt.Printf("\n--- \033[36mdelete parent node %s %+v\033[0m\n", objID, sdelete)
instID, err := getInt64(sdelete[common.GetInstIDField(objID)])
if nil != err {
return err
}
cur.BizTopo.walk(func(node *Node) error {
nodeID, err := node.getInstID()
if nil != err {
return err
}
if node.ObjID == objID && nodeID == instID {
node.walk(func(child *Node) error {
childID, err := child.getInstID()
if nil != err {
return err
}
if child.ObjID == common.BKInnerObjIDModule {
// if should delete module then check whether it has host
modulehostcondition := map[string]interface{}{
common.BKModuleIDField: childID,
}
count, err := db.GetCntByCondition(common.BKTableNameModuleHostConfig, modulehostcondition)
if nil != err {
return fmt.Errorf("get host count error: %s", err.Error())
}
if count > 0 {
return fmt.Errorf("there are %d hosts binded to module %v, please unbind them first and try again ", node.Data[common.BKModuleNameField], err.Error())
}
}
//
deleteconition := map[string]interface{}{
common.GetInstIDField(child.ObjID): childID,
}
switch child.ObjID {
case common.BKInnerObjIDApp, common.BKInnerObjIDSet, common.BKInnerObjIDModule:
default:
deleteconition[common.BKObjIDField] = child.ObjID
}
fmt.Printf("--- \033[31mdelete %s %+v by %+v\033[0m\n", child.ObjID, child.Data, deleteconition)
if !opt.dryrun {
err = db.DelByCondition(common.GetInstTableName(child.ObjID), deleteconition)
if nil != err {
return fmt.Errorf("delete %s by %+v, error: %s", child.ObjID, deleteconition, err.Error())
}
}
return nil
})
return fmt.Errorf("break")
}
return nil
})
}
}
}
bizID, err := cur.BizTopo.getInstID()
if nil != err {
return err
}
return importProcess(db, opt, cur.ProcTopos, tar.ProcTopos, bizID)
}
func importProcess(db storage.DI, opt *option, cur, tar *ProcessTopo, bizID int64) (err error) {
if tar == nil {
return nil
}
curProcs := map[string]*Process{}
for _, topo := range cur.Procs {
curProcs[topo.Data[common.BKProcessNameField].(string)] = topo
}
tarProcs := map[string]*Process{}
for _, topo := range tar.Procs {
tarProcs[topo.Data[common.BKProcessNameField].(string)] = topo
topo.Data[common.BKAppIDField] = bizID
topo.Data[common.BKOwnerIDField] = opt.OwnerID
curTopo := curProcs[topo.Data[common.BKProcessNameField].(string)]
if curTopo != nil {
procID, err := getInt64(curTopo.Data[common.BKProcessIDField])
if nil != err {
return fmt.Errorf("cur process has no bk_process_id field, %s", err.Error())
}
topo.Data[common.BKProcessIDField] = procID
condition := getModifyCondition(topo.Data, []string{common.BKProcessIDField})
// fmt.Printf("--- \033[36mupdate process by %+v, data: %+v\033[0m\n", condition, topo.Data)
if !opt.dryrun {
err = db.UpdateByCondition(common.BKTableNameBaseProcess, topo.Data, condition)
if nil != err {
return fmt.Errorf("insert process data: %+v, error: %s", topo.Data, err.Error())
}
}
// add missing module
for _, modulename := range topo.Modules {
if inSlice(modulename, curTopo.Modules) {
continue
}
procmod := ProModule{}
procmod.ModuleName = modulename
procmod.BizID = bizID
procmod.ProcessID = procID
fmt.Printf("--- \033[34minsert process module data: %+v\033[0m\n", procmod)
if !opt.dryrun {
_, err = db.Insert(common.BKTableNameProcModule, &procmod)
if nil != err {
return fmt.Errorf("insert process module data: %+v, error: %s", topo.Data, err.Error())
}
}
}
// delete unused moduel map
for _, curmodule := range curTopo.Modules {
if inSlice(curmodule, topo.Modules) {
continue
}
delcondition := map[string]interface{}{
common.BKModuleNameField: curmodule,
common.BKProcessIDField: procID,
}
fmt.Printf("--- \033[31mdelete process module by %+v\033[0m\n", delcondition)
if !opt.dryrun {
err = db.DelByCondition(common.BKTableNameProcModule, delcondition)
if nil != err {
return fmt.Errorf("delete process module by %+v, error: %s", delcondition, err.Error())
}
}
}
} else {
nid, err := db.GetIncID(common.BKTableNameBaseProcess)
if nil != err {
return fmt.Errorf("GetIncID for prcess faile, error: %s ", err.Error())
}
topo.Data[common.BKProcessIDField] = nid
fmt.Printf("--- \033[34minsert process data: %+v\033[0m\n", topo.Data)
if !opt.dryrun {
_, err = db.Insert(common.BKTableNameBaseProcess, topo.Data)
if nil != err {
return fmt.Errorf("insert process data: %+v, error: %s", topo.Data, err.Error())
}
}
for _, modulename := range topo.Modules {
procmod := ProModule{}
procmod.ModuleName = modulename
procmod.BizID = bizID
procmod.ProcessID = nid
fmt.Printf("--- \033[34minsert process module data: %+v\033[0m\n", topo.Data)
if !opt.dryrun {
_, err = db.Insert(common.BKTableNameProcModule, &procmod)
if nil != err {
return fmt.Errorf("insert process module data: %+v, error: %s", topo.Data, err.Error())
}
}
}
}
}
// remove unused process
for key, proc := range curProcs {
if tarProcs[key] == nil {
delcondition := map[string]interface{}{
common.BKProcessIDField: proc.Data[common.BKProcessIDField],
}
fmt.Printf("--- \033[31mdelete process by %+v\033[0m\n", delcondition)
if !opt.dryrun {
err = db.DelByCondition(common.BKTableNameBaseProcess, delcondition)
if nil != err {
return fmt.Errorf("delete process by %+v, error: %s", delcondition, err.Error())
}
}
fmt.Printf("--- \033[31mdelete process module by %+v\033[0m\n", delcondition)
if !opt.dryrun {
err = db.DelByCondition(common.BKTableNameProcModule, delcondition)
if nil != err {
return fmt.Errorf("delete process module by %+v, error: %s", delcondition, err.Error())
}
}
}
}
return nil
}
